What is uPVC?
uPVC, or unplasticized polyvinyl chloride, is a stiff type of PVC that is devoid of plasticizers, making it extremely resilient and lasting. Unlike wood, metal, or other standard materials, upvc windows & doors is resistant to wetness, weather, and rust, making it an ideal option for both domestic and industrial homes.

Advantages of uPVC Windows and Doors
1. Energy Efficiency
Among the standout features of uPVC windows and doors is their superior insulation homes. They are developed to reduce heat loss, assisting to keep your home warm in winter and cool in summertime. The multi-chambered frames of uPVC windows and doors create a thermal barrier, while double or triple-glazing alternatives further boost energy performance. This can result in an obvious decrease in energy costs and a lower carbon footprint.

2. Low Maintenance
Unlike wood windows and doors that require routine sanding, painting, or polishing, uPVC needs very little upkeep. It doesn't warp, rot, or wear away when exposed to moisture or extreme weather. An easy wipe with a moist fabric is all it takes to keep uPVC frames looking fresh and tidy for years.

3. Sturdiness
uPVC is exceptionally strong and can hold up against long-term direct exposure to extreme components without losing its structural integrity. Its resistance to rust, rot, and UV rays makes sure that your windows and doors maintain their look and functionality over time.

4. Enhanced Security
Security is a leading concern for any home, and uPVC windows and doors provide on this front. They are engineered with multi-point locking systems and enhanced frames, making them robust and tough to tamper with. This includes an additional layer of security to your residential or commercial property.

5. Weather Resistance
Whether you reside in an area vulnerable to heavy rains, Windows and doors scorching heat, or freezing temperatures, uPVC windows and doors can withstand all of it. Their weather condition resistance prevents water leak, fading, and thermal growth, ensuring they remain untouched by altering environment conditions.

6. Sound Reduction
If you live in a busy city or near a busy road, noise pollution can be a major concern. uPVC windows and aluminium doors and windows supply considerable soundproofing, especially when coupled with double-glazed glass. This assists create a serene indoor environment, allowing you to delight in a peaceful home.

7. Aesthetic Appeal
Available in a vast array of colors, styles, and finishes, uPVC windows and doors provide versatility in design to match any architectural appearance. Whether you choose a crisp white surface, a timber-like look, or something more modern-day and streamlined, uPVC frames can be personalized to match your home's visual.

8. Eco-Friendly Solution
uPVC is a recyclable product, making it a sustainable option for environmentally-conscious house owners. By picking uPVC, you're adding to minimized waste and supporting a greener planet. Furthermore, their energy performance even more supports environmentally friendly living.

uPVC vs. Traditional Materials
While standard wood and aluminum windows and doors near me and doors have their own appeal, uPVC often outperforms them in terms of sturdiness, cost, and usefulness. Wood, for instance, is prone to termites, moisture damage, and needs regular upkeep. Aluminum, although strong, can perform heat easily, which might jeopardize energy efficiency. uPVC integrates the very best of both worlds by being long lasting, cost-efficient, and energy-efficient.
